1997 Ford Taurus

Question: I am having issues with acceleration on my Taurus.

I have a 1997 Taurus. It has approx. 166,000 miles on it. My husband has replaced the fuel filter, cat converter, O2 sensors (2 of them) and the plugs. The transmission was rebuilt in March. If I am driving, about 5 minutes into my drive the car will not accelerate. It coughs and sputters and just wont go. If I turn the car off and immediately back on, it drives fine again for another few minutes and then does it again. It failed emissions last week. C\Does anyone know what might be going on before we are forced to sell this car?

    You need to have your fuel pump pressure checked. Just because its working does not mean its good
